Original 9:30 a.m. advisory
This morning's poor weather conditions have resulted in the closure of a number of Northern Ontario highways, as reported by the Ontario provincial Police and the Ministry of Transportation.
Highways currently closed in and around Sault Ste. Marie and the Algoma District include:
-
Thessalon - Highway 129 between Chapleau and Thessalon
-
Sault Ste. Marie - Highway 556 from Highway 532 to Highway 129
-
Wawa - Highway 101 from the west end of Foloyet to Highway 144
-
Wawa - Highway 101 from Junction Highway 144 to Wawa
Updates on these closures will be posted as information becomes available.
